WebNUM LOCK INSERT PRINT SCREEN SCROLL LOCK BREAK F1 through F12 FUNCTION The F LOCK key toggles the alternate function keys. An alternate function key is a key that has two possible commands depending on the F LOCK toggle key state. Workaround To work around this behavior, press the F LOCK key.

Peel back the electrical contact layers and you can see the bottomof the keys and where they press down. Balancing on my fingertip, youcan see one of the little rubber pieces that makes the keys bounce upand down. Notice the pattern of electrical tracks on the contactlayers.
